Digital Program Developer
Position Overview
The Digital Program Developer designs, builds, and configures digital care pathways using GetWell’s content management and workflow platforms (Contentful and Total.js). This role translates clinical requirements into patient-facing digital programs by configuring content delivery, conditional logic, alerts, and multi-step workflows. You are the hands-on builder who brings care pathways to life.
